Just FYI, the Skrulls are associated with the Fantastic Four and therefore the movie rights to them are currently in the hands of 20th Century Fox (along with the FF). This is why they used the Chitauri in The Avengers film, and why we probably won't see the Skrulls in any Avengers film or TV show anytime soon. :erm:
